2. Thought Leadership > Trend Following
The fastest way to erode trust in today’s market? Follow every marketing trend you see on your feed.
The brands that are winning aren’t the ones going viral. They’re the ones creating meaningful resonance by showing up consistently with a point of view.
That’s what thought leadership is: not just posting tips, but creating transformation through perspective.
You don’t need to be everywhere. You don’t need to be perfect. But you do need to:
- Share what you believe (even when it challenges the norm)
- Teach through stories, frameworks, and real-life results
- Show your face and voice—regularly
- Lead conversations that spark connection
When people say, “I feel like I already know you,” that’s not an accident. It’s the result of a personal brand that communicates trust at scale.
3. Content Without Connection Is Just Noise
Most business owners today don’t have a content problem. They have a conversion gap because they’re missing the piece that turns visibility into sales: real connection.
A content calendar is not a brand.
A newsletter is not a relationship.
A funnel is not trust.
If your strategy stops at content creation, you’re building attention, not authority.
Authority comes from intentional conversations. It’s built in the DMs, on Zoom calls, through your comments, your newsletters, your voice notes. It’s what happens when you stop broadcasting and start leading.
If you want to be the face of a brand that grows sustainably, start building touch points that compound:
- Go live weekly. It builds human connection fast.
- Use short-form video to create emotional micro-moments.
- Follow up. Real leaders circle back.
- Ask better questions. Your best content often comes from listening, not speaking.
The difference between being watched and being wanted is how you engage.
